
B-Sens Reduce Training Camp Roster by Four
October 3, 2011 - American Hockey League (AHL)
Binghamton Senators News Release
BINGHAMTON, N.Y. - The Binghamton Senators announced today that the team has reduced the training camp roster by four players.
Goaltender Brian Stewart has been assigned to the Elmira Jackals (ECHL). Training camp invites defensemen Mike Devin and Donnie Harris, and forward Kyle Reeds have been released. Devin, Harris and Reeds are expected to join the Jackals for training camp.
The B-Sens training camp roster now stands at 27 players:
Goaltenders: Robin Lehner, Mike McKenna, Corey Milan.
Defensemen: Mark Borowiecki, Tim Conboy, Josh Godfrey, Eric Gryba, Bobby Raymond, Craig Schira, Patrick Wiercioch
Forwards: Pat Cannone, Louie Caporusso, Corey Cowick, Kaspars Daugavins, Jack Downing, David Dziurzynski, Derek Grant, Maxime Gratchev, Wacey Hamilton, Mike Hoffman, Jim O'Brien, Mark Parrish, Andre Petersson, Francis Lessard, Corey Locke, Mike Radja, Mike Ratchuk.
The Binghamton Senators conclude the preseason tonight at 7 p.m. as they travel to Hershey to face the Bears. Grady Whittenburg will have the call live from the Giant Center on "Binghamton's Classic Hits" BIG 107.5 (WBBI-FM), beginning at 6:55 p.m.
